Trump's Legal Strategy Against Media

  • ⚖️ Donald Trump and his allies frequently use lawsuits, including defamation claims, to silence critics and create a chilling effect on dissent.
  • 💡 Even if a lawsuit is baseless, the discovery process and legal fees can be financially ruinous for media outlets and individuals.
  • 📌 The suit against Iowa pollster Ann Selzer, who reported Trump was doing worse than he actually was (but still won), exemplifies this tactic and its potential to bankrupt smaller organizations.

The Cost-Benefit Analysis of Dissent

  • 📊 Companies and individuals are now conducting a cost-benefit analysis regarding the potential blowback from opposing or criticizing powerful figures.
  • ⚠️ This analysis extends beyond on-air personalities to entire media companies, influencing decisions to settle rather than fight legal battles.
  • ✅ Media outlets like ABC and CBS have paid settlements, such as $15 million, to resolve disputes and facilitate business dealings.
